Data shows the United States has reached another grim milestone in this pandemic: about 1 in 500 U.S. residents have died from COVID-19. At the beginning of August, Washoe County saw 354 COVID-19 cases per 100,000 people, now that number is more than four times higher, at 1,621 cases per 100,000. Washoe County Health District Officer, Kevin Dick says, “Even though we are doing dramatically more testing than we have been, and there’s a high demand for testing, our test positivity is increasing.”
